A few  beliefs about the horse from various cultures:
Often a common symbol of a soul journey to learn the great secrets of life, death and magic
 
The horse was often associated with fire and water as live-giving, yet dangerous forces
 
In Scotland: the ""kelpi" or water spirit was embodied in the sea or as a  white horse whose mane was like the foaming crests of the waves
 
In Greece: the winged horse Pegasus was a symbol of light and strength harnessed by reason

Symbol for youth, strength, sexuality and masculinity
